Total number of Mobile VoIP minutes to double every year until 2015

The number of Voice-over-IP minutes carried across 3G and 4G mobile networks will rise from 15 billion minutes this year to 470.6 billion by 2015, according to a new report from Juniper Research. A rise in VoIP call volume is expected worldwide, although it's expected to be particularly noticeable in developed markets with wider 3G coverage.

Anthony Cox, Senior Analyst at Juniper Research, said "WiFi mobile VoIP is potentially the most damaging of all VoIP traffic as it bypasses the mobile networks altogether. We forecast that mobile VoIP over WiFi will cost operators $5 billion globally by 2015."
